Transaction bbcc0ab554a49cddbbda4ecdb11050774463281790b67bd24569ae10560fa9af

2 Input
1 Outputs
  • bbcc0ab554a49cddbbda4ecdb11050774463281790b67bd24569ae10560fa9af:0
  • value  1096193
    address  33kLdEppyH59jfhuLVxGDZA3VoeXesTx1M